KENYA : Equity overcome Heroes in NBA basketball



Updated on 22/04/12 | By BRIAN AYIEKO

Equity basketball team survived a scare as they beat Heroes in a tight Nairobi Basketball Association (Division 2) Basketball league match that was played at the Railways club on Saturday.
Equity was playing its first match in the league that started last weekend. They beat their opponents 43 – 36 to register a positive result on their debut.
By the second quarter, Equity was trailing Heroes on a 16 – 22 score line. In the third quarter, Equity rallied back and by the end of the quarter they were ahead by two baskets the score being 32 – 30 in favor of Equity. This invited a more rejuvenated final quarter that was entertaining to the final point with Equity emerging winners.
Radhi Ndalu the Equity tactician admitted that their opponents were a good side but they lacked the experience ‘’they are good but they lack experience. We capitalized on match composure and experience and that’s why we were capable of winning’’. He also added that Heroes lacked ‘a big man’ and that also cost them.
Samuel Mogoka the Heroes vice- captain who had an impressive outing blamed the defeat to the lack of depth in the side ‘’ we had a total of seven players that means we had only two subs, this was a challenge.”
